case class ItemQuery(id: String, parameterHolder: Map[String, Parameter] = Map.empty) extends ContentApiQuery[ItemResponse] with EditionParameters[ItemQuery] with ShowParameters[ItemQuery] with ShowReferencesParameters[ItemQuery] with ShowExtendedParameters[ItemQuery] with PaginationParameters[ItemQuery] with OrderByParameter[ItemQuery] with UseDateParameter[ItemQuery] with FilterParameters[ItemQuery] with FilterExtendedParameters[ItemQuery] with FilterSearchParameters[ItemQuery] with Product with Serializable

Ordering
  1. Alphabetic
  2. By Inheritance
Inherited
  1. ItemQuery
  2. Serializable
  3. Serializable
  4. Product
  5. Equals
  6. FilterSearchParameters
  7. FilterExtendedParameters
  8. FilterParameters
  9. UseDateParameter
  10. OrderByParameter
  11. PaginationParameters
  12. ShowExtendedParameters
  13. ShowReferencesParameters
  14. ShowParameters
  15. EditionParameters
  16. Parameters
  17. ContentApiQuery
  18. AnyRef
  19. Any
  1. Hide All
  2. Show All
Visibility
  1. Public
  2. All

Instance Constructors

  1. new ItemQuery(id: String, parameterHolder: Map[String, Parameter] = Map.empty)

Type Members

  1. case class BoolParameter(name: String, value: Option[Boolean] = None) extends Owner.OwnedParameter with Product with Serializable
    Definition Classes
    Parameters
  2. case class DateParameter(name: String, value: Option[Instant] = None) extends Owner.OwnedParameter with Product with Serializable
    Definition Classes
    Parameters
  3. case class IntParameter(name: String, value: Option[Int] = None) extends Owner.OwnedParameter with Product with Serializable
    Definition Classes
    Parameters
  4. trait OwnedParameter extends Parameter
    Attributes
    protected
    Definition Classes
    Parameters
  5. case class StringParameter(name: String, value: Option[String] = None) extends Owner.OwnedParameter with Product with Serializable
    Definition Classes
    Parameters

Value Members

  1. final def !=(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  2. final def ##(): Int
    Definition Classes
    AnyRef → Any
  3. final def ==(arg0: Any): Boolean
    Definition Classes
    AnyRef → Any
  4. final def asInstanceOf[T0]: T0
    Definition Classes
    Any
  5. def boolParam(key: String, value: Boolean): ItemQuery
    Definition Classes
    Parameters
  6. def clone(): AnyRef
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( ... ) @native() @HotSpotIntrinsicCandidate()
  7. def commentable: BoolParameter
    Definition Classes
    FilterExtendedParameters
  8. def containsElement: StringParameter
    Definition Classes
    FilterExtendedParameters
  9. def contentType: StringParameter
    Definition Classes
    FilterExtendedParameters
  10. def dateParam(key: String, value: Instant): ItemQuery
    Definition Classes
    Parameters
  11. def edition: StringParameter
    Definition Classes
    EditionParameters
  12. final def eq(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  13. def filename: StringParameter
    Definition Classes
    FilterExtendedParameters
  14. def fromDate: DateParameter
    Definition Classes
    FilterExtendedParameters
  15. final def getClass(): Class[_]
    Definition Classes
    AnyRef → Any
    Annotations
    @native() @HotSpotIntrinsicCandidate()
  16. def getUrl(targetUrl: String, customParameters: Map[String, String] = Map.empty): String
    Definition Classes
    ContentApiQuery
  17. def has(param: String): Boolean
    Definition Classes
    Parameters
  18. val id: String
  19. def ids: StringParameter
    Definition Classes
    FilterExtendedParameters
  20. def intParam(key: String, value: Int): ItemQuery
    Definition Classes
    Parameters
  21. final def isInstanceOf[T0]: Boolean
    Definition Classes
    Any
  22. def itemId(contentId: String): ItemQuery
  23. def lang: StringParameter
    Definition Classes
    FilterExtendedParameters
  24. def leadContent: StringParameter
    Definition Classes
    FilterExtendedParameters
  25. def membershipAccess: StringParameter
    Definition Classes
    FilterExtendedParameters
  26. final def ne(arg0: AnyRef): Boolean
    Definition Classes
    AnyRef
  27. final def notify(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native() @HotSpotIntrinsicCandidate()
  28. final def notifyAll(): Unit
    Definition Classes
    AnyRef
    Annotations
    @native() @HotSpotIntrinsicCandidate()
  29. def orderBy: StringParameter
    Definition Classes
    OrderByParameter
  30. def page: IntParameter
    Definition Classes
    PaginationParameters
  31. def pageSize: IntParameter
    Definition Classes
    PaginationParameters
  32. val parameterHolder: Map[String, Parameter]
    Definition Classes
    ItemQueryParameters
  33. def parameters: Map[String, String]
    Definition Classes
    Parameters
  34. def pathSegment: String
    Definition Classes
    ItemQueryContentApiQuery
  35. def paths: StringParameter
    Definition Classes
    FilterExtendedParameters
  36. def productionOffice: StringParameter
    Definition Classes
    FilterParameters
  37. def q: StringParameter
    Definition Classes
    FilterSearchParameters
  38. def queryFields: StringParameter
    Definition Classes
    FilterSearchParameters
  39. def reference: StringParameter
    Definition Classes
    FilterParameters
  40. def referenceType: StringParameter
    Definition Classes
    FilterParameters
  41. def rights: StringParameter
    Definition Classes
    FilterExtendedParameters
  42. def section: StringParameter
    Definition Classes
    FilterParameters
  43. def showAliasPaths: BoolParameter
    Definition Classes
    ShowParameters
  44. def showAtoms: StringParameter
    Definition Classes
    ShowParameters
  45. def showBlocks: StringParameter
    Definition Classes
    ShowParameters
  46. def showEditorsPicks: BoolParameter
    Definition Classes
    ShowExtendedParameters
  47. def showElements: StringParameter
    Definition Classes
    ShowParameters
  48. def showFields: StringParameter
    Definition Classes
    ShowParameters
  49. def showMostViewed: BoolParameter
    Definition Classes
    ShowExtendedParameters
  50. def showPackages: BoolParameter
    Definition Classes
    ShowExtendedParameters
  51. def showReferences: StringParameter
    Definition Classes
    ShowReferencesParameters
  52. def showRelated: BoolParameter
    Definition Classes
    ShowExtendedParameters
  53. def showRights: StringParameter
    Definition Classes
    ShowParameters
  54. def showSection: BoolParameter
    Definition Classes
    ShowParameters
  55. def showStats: BoolParameter
    Definition Classes
    ShowParameters
  56. def showStoryPackage: BoolParameter
    Definition Classes
    ShowExtendedParameters
  57. def showTags: StringParameter
    Definition Classes
    ShowParameters
  58. def starRating: IntParameter
    Definition Classes
    FilterExtendedParameters
  59. def stringParam(key: String, value: String): ItemQuery
    Definition Classes
    Parameters
  60. final def synchronized[T0](arg0: ⇒ T0): T0
    Definition Classes
    AnyRef
  61. def tag: StringParameter
    Definition Classes
    FilterExtendedParameters
  62. def toDate: DateParameter
    Definition Classes
    FilterExtendedParameters
  63. def toString(): String
    Definition Classes
    ContentApiQuery → AnyRef → Any
  64. def useDate: StringParameter
    Definition Classes
    UseDateParameter
  65. final def wait(arg0: Long, arg1: Int):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  66. final def wait(arg0: Long):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... ) @native()
  67. final def wait(): Unit
    Definition Classes
    AnyRef
    Annotations
    @throws( ... )
  68. def withParameter(parameter: Parameter): ItemQuery
    Definition Classes
    Parameters
  69. def withParameters(parameterMap: Map[String, Parameter]): ItemQuery
    Definition Classes
    ItemQueryParameters

Deprecated Value Members

  1. def finalize(): Unit
    Attributes
    protected[java.lang]
    Definition Classes
    AnyRef
    Annotations
    @throws( classOf[java.lang.Throwable] ) @Deprecated @deprecated
    Deprecated

    (Since version ) see corresponding Javadoc for more information.

Inherited from Serializable

Inherited from Serializable

Inherited from Product

Inherited from Equals

Inherited from FilterParameters[ItemQuery]

Inherited from UseDateParameter[ItemQuery]

Inherited from OrderByParameter[ItemQuery]

Inherited from ShowParameters[ItemQuery]

Inherited from EditionParameters[ItemQuery]

Inherited from Parameters[ItemQuery]

Inherited from ContentApiQuery[ItemResponse]

Inherited from AnyRef

Inherited from Any

Ungrouped